Head of Public Affairs – Government Programs

TRM Labs provides AI‑powered intelligence solutions that help public and private sector agencies investigate and disrupt crime. TRM’s platforms enable investigators to trace illicit activity, build cases, and construct operating pictures of threat networks. Leading agencies and businesses worldwide rely on TRM to make the world safer and more secure.

Responsibilities

  • Lead public affairs for TRM’s government programs – own the external narrative, publicity, and announcements, coordinating closely with federal and executive‑branch communications offices.
  • Own government and agency media relations – build relationships, navigate review and approval cycles, and maintain message discipline across stakeholders.
  • Position TRM and program leaders as credible voices in public moments where appropriate, with sound judgment about what is said, when, and by whom.
  • Lead rapid response during reputational, regulatory, or program‑related events – drafting statements and coordinating with agency communications leads and TRM Policy/Legal before anything goes public.
  • Operate with discretion inside approval‑gated, confidentiality‑heavy environments.

Qualifications

  • 8–12+ years in strategic communications / public affairs, with meaningful experience in or alongside government (federal agency, executive branch, Capitol Hill, or a public‑affairs firm serving government clients).
  • Proven ownership of high‑stakes external communications and senior/principal‑level positioning – not just supporting a senior leader.
  • Comfort inside government review, message‑clearance, and approval cycles, with strict confidentiality on sensitive work.
  • Exceptional writing and message framing, and sound judgment in fast‑moving, high‑sensitivity public moments.
  • AI‑fluent in how modern communications work gets done, with a proactive experimentation mindset.
  • Based in (or able to be highly present in) Washington, DC.
